    A protractor is specifically designed for measuring angles, while a compass is used for drawing circles and arcs. While both tools can be used for measuring and drawing, they serve distinct purposes.

      Protractors are designed to measure angles with incredible accuracy. They consist of a circular or semicircular frame with degree markings, usually between 0 and 180 or 360 degrees. To use a protractor, you place it against the edge of an object or a surface, and then align the vertex (where the object or surface intersects) with the zero-degree mark. By reading the degree markings, you can easily measure angles with a high degree of accuracy. Protractors can be used for a variety of tasks, including measuring wall angles, determining the slope of a roof, and finding the position of a pipe or wire.
